Cartilage Forceps (Schimanski Design)

Knorpelschneidepinzette nach Schimanski

Thin slices of cartilage are used in the plastic reconstruction of tympanic membrane (Myringoplasty), auditory canal and for covering middle ear prostheses in tympanoplasty.

In contrast to the KURZ® Precise Cartilage Knife (REF 8000 155), which produces cartilage slices of a defined thickness (0.1 - 0.7 mm), the cartilage forceps is used for the plastic reconstruction of small tympanic membrane defects.

The cartilage forceps allows work to proceed efficiently by enabling fast, precise and simple intraoperative production of small cartilage slices.

A piece of cartilage is held between the enlarged, rectangular jaws of the forceps while using a scalpel to divide it. The result is two thin slices of cartilage, which can be further divided if required.
